Najlepsze 10 alternatywy dla Katalon w 2026 roku
Katalon to kompleksowe rozwiązanie do testowania, które automatyzuje proces sprawdzania, czy oprogramowanie działa poprawnie. Zamiast testować aplikacje ręcznie za każdym razem, Katalon pozwala tworzyć testy automatyczne, które działają samodzielnie.

Insomnia

Insomnia
Insomnia to aplikacja na komputer, która pozwala testować i pracować z API. Można ją traktować jako specjalistyczne narzędzie dla deweloperów, którzy muszą wysyłać zapytania do API i sprawdzać otrzymywane odpowiedzi. Obsługuje wszystkie główne typy API, więc nie potrzebujesz różnych narzędzi do różnych projektów.
Narzędzie zawiera przydatne funkcje, takie jak zmienne środowiskowe (które umożliwiają łatwe przełączanie między różnymi ustawieniami), generowanie kodu (które tworzy fragmenty kodu do wykorzystania) oraz pomocniki autoryzacji (które obsługują dane logowania). Możesz także tworzyć serwery mock, aby testować swoje API zanim zostaną w pełni zbudowane.
Insomnia oferuje zarówno wersje darmowe, jak i płatne. Wersja darmowa świetnie sprawdza się dla większości indywidualnych deweloperów, podczas gdy płatne plany dodają funkcje zespołowe i dodatkowe narzędzia.

Postman

Postman
Postman to kompleksowa platforma do pracy z API na każdym etapie ich cyklu życia. Oferuje narzędzia do wysyłania żądań API, przeglądania odpowiedzi, pisania testów, tworzenia dokumentacji oraz monitorowania wydajności. W przeciwieństwie do podstawowych klientów HTTP, Postman zapewnia pełne środowisko, w którym zespoły mogą organizować swoją pracę w kolekcje, udostępniać je współpracownikom i automatyzować testy.
Platforma zawiera łatwy w użyciu interfejs, który pozwala tworzyć żądania bez konieczności pisania kodu, choć wspiera również zaawansowane skrypty, gdy jest to potrzebne. Postman działa jako aplikacja desktopowa, aplikacja webowa lub za pomocą narzędzi wiersza poleceń do automatyzacji. Integruje się z popularnymi narzędziami deweloperskimi i wspiera współpracę zespołową poprzez przestrzenie robocze, co czyni go idealnym zarówno dla indywidualnych programistów, jak i dużych organizacji tworzących złożone systemy API.

Bruno

Bruno
Bruno to „offline-first API client”, który rewolucjonizuje sposób, w jaki deweloperzy testują i zarządzają API. Zamiast zmuszać Cię do tworzenia kont czy przechowywania danych w chmurze, Bruno zapisuje wszystko bezpośrednio na Twoim urządzeniu, używając prostego formatu tekstowego o nazwie „Bru”.
Takie podejście oznacza, że Twoje kolekcje API, testy i wrażliwe dane nigdy nie opuszczają Twojego komputera, chyba że zdecydujesz się je udostępnić. Bruno obsługuje wszystkie główne typy API, w tym REST, GraphQL i gRPC, co czyni go wszechstronnym narzędziem do każdego projektu.
Narzędzie integruje się bezproblemowo z Git i innymi systemami kontroli wersji, umożliwiając zespołom współpracę nad kolekcjami API tak, jak robią to z kodem. Bruno zawiera także testowanie oparte na JavaScript, zarządzanie środowiskami oraz wsparcie wiersza poleceń dla automatyzacji i ciągłej integracji.

Hoppscotch

Hoppscotch
Hoppscotch to środowisko do tworzenia API działające w Twojej przeglądarce internetowej. Możesz testować dowolne API, wysyłając zapytania i natychmiast przeglądając odpowiedzi. W przeciwieństwie do tradycyjnych narzędzi, Hoppscotch jest całkowicie darmowy i otwartoźródłowy, co oznacza, że każdy może go używać lub nawet przyczynić się do jego ulepszenia.
Platforma obsługuje różne typy API, w tym REST, GraphQL, WebSocket, Socket.IO, MQTT oraz Server-Sent Events. Dzięki temu jest przydatna do testowania nowoczesnych aplikacji działających w czasie rzeczywistym, jak również standardowych usług internetowych. Możesz organizować swoje zapytania API w kolekcje, korzystać ze zmiennych środowiskowych dla różnych konfiguracji oraz pisać testy sprawdzające poprawność działania API.
Hoppscotch oferuje zarówno darmową wersję z pełną funkcjonalnością, jak i plan Organizacji dla zespołów potrzebujących dodatkowych narzędzi do współpracy i wsparcia.

Testfully

Testfully
Testfully to platforma, która pomaga deweloperom testować i monitorować API podczas tworzenia oraz po wdrożeniu. Możesz jej używać do wysyłania zapytań do swoich API, tworzenia testów automatycznych oraz ustawiania monitoringu, aby wykrywać problemy zanim wpłyną one na użytkowników.
Narzędzie dostępne jest w dwóch wersjach: Cloud i Offline. Wersja Cloud przechowuje Twoje dane online i ułatwia współpracę. Wersja Offline przechowuje wszystko na Twoim komputerze, zapewniając większą prywatność i bezpieczeństwo. Obie wersje mają identyczne funkcje, więc możesz wybrać według swoich potrzeb.
Testfully współpracuje z głównymi typami API, w tym REST, GraphQL i XML. Zawiera klienta API do tworzenia zapytań, narzędzia testowe do walidacji oraz funkcje monitoringu do całodobowego śledzenia stanu API.

Thunder Client

Thunder Client
Thunder Client to narzędzie do testowania REST API, które działa wewnątrz Visual Studio Code. Możesz wysyłać żądania, sprawdzać odpowiedzi i organizować swoje testy API bez otwierania innego programu. Działa tak samo jak inne narzędzia do testowania API, ale działa bezpośrednio w edytorze kodu.
Rozszerzenie zapisuje wszystkie Twoje żądania i ustawienia na Twoim komputerze. Dzięki temu jest szybkie, prywatne i może działać bez dostępu do internetu. Możesz również zapisywać dane testowe w repozytoriach Git, co ułatwia dzielenie się nimi z zespołem.
Thunder Client oferuje zarówno wersje darmowe, jak i płatne. Wersja darmowa świetnie sprawdza się do podstawowego testowania, podczas gdy płatne plany dodają funkcje takie jak nieograniczona liczba testów, narzędzia do zarządzania zespołem oraz zaawansowane opcje testowania dla firm.

HTTPie

HTTPie
HTTPie to narzędzie zaprojektowane do testowania API i serwerów HTTP w sposób łatwy do zrozumienia. Wpisujesz polecenia przypominające rzeczywiste żądania HTTP, które chcesz wykonać, a HTTPie zajmuje się technicznymi szczegółami za Ciebie. Odpowiedzi są zwracane w formacie z kolorami, co ułatwia czytanie JSON i innych danych.
Wersja wiersza poleceń jest całkowicie darmowa i otwartoźródłowa, co oznacza, że każdy może z niej korzystać, a nawet ją modyfikować. Wersje webowa i desktopowa oferują wizualny interfejs z tym samym przyjaznym podejściem. HTTPie obsługuje wszystko, czego potrzebują deweloperzy: uwierzytelnianie, niestandardowe nagłówki, przesyłanie plików, zarządzanie sesjami i więcej. Działa na wszystkich głównych systemach operacyjnych i dobrze integruje się z procesami tworzenia oprogramowania.

Firecamp

Firecamp
Firecamp to narzędzie do tworzenia API obsługujące wiele protokołów, które pomaga testować i budować API z łatwością. W przeciwieństwie do tradycyjnych klientów API, które skupiają się głównie na REST, Firecamp oferuje dedykowane interaktywne środowiska GUI dla protokołów REST, GraphQL, WebSocket i Socket.IO – wszystko w jednej aplikacji.
Platforma jest całkowicie otwartoźródłowa i stworzona z myślą o programistach. Zapewnia przejrzysty interfejs podobny do VS Code, co sprawia, że jest znajomy i łatwy w nawigacji. Możesz tworzyć kolekcje API, konfigurować środowiska, pisać skrypty oraz współpracować z zespołem w czasie rzeczywistym.
Niezależnie od tego, czy korzystasz z wersji webowej, czy aplikacji desktopowej, Firecamp synchronizuje wszystko w Twoim środowisku pracy. Obsługuje metody uwierzytelniania, pozwala importować kolekcje z Postmana i pomaga dokumentować API dla Twojego zespołu lub społeczności.

Paw

Paw to kompletne narzędzie do testowania i tworzenia API, zaprojektowane dla komputerów Mac. Możesz go używać do tworzenia i wysyłania żądań HTTP, a następnie zobaczyć szczegółowe odpowiedzi z nagłówkami, kodami statusu i treścią ciała. Aplikacja obsługuje wszystkie popularne metody HTTP, w tym GET, POST, PUT, DELETE i PATCH.
Oferuje funkcje takie jak dynamiczne wartości, zarządzanie środowiskami oraz możliwość łączenia żądań w łańcuchy. Możesz opisywać swoje API za pomocą JSON Schema i eksportować dokumentację w standardowych formatach. Narzędzie generuje również gotowe fragmenty kodu w językach takich jak Swift, Python, JavaScript i innych.
Dostępna jest darmowa wersja do użytku osobistego oraz plany zespołowe z synchronizacją w chmurze i funkcjami współpracy dla organizacji, które potrzebują pracować wspólnie.

SoapUI

SoapUI
SoapUI to platforma testowa, która sprawdza, jak działają API i usługi sieciowe. Możesz jej użyć do wysyłania żądań do swojego API, sprawdzania odpowiedzi i upewnienia się, że wszystko działa zgodnie z oczekiwaniami. Działa na komputerach z systemami Windows, Mac i Linux, ponieważ jest zbudowana w oparciu o Javę.
Narzędzie umożliwia przeprowadzanie testów funkcjonalnych w celu weryfikacji poprawności działania API, testów obciążeniowych, aby zobaczyć, jak radzi sobie z wieloma użytkownikami, oraz testów bezpieczeństwa w celu wykrycia słabych punktów. Możesz także pisać niestandardowe skrypty testowe w języku programowania Groovy dla bardziej złożonych scenariuszy.
SoapUI dobrze współpracuje z popularnymi narzędziami, takimi jak Jenkins, do ciągłego testowania w procesie rozwoju. Wersja open-source jest całkowicie darmowa, natomiast ReadyAPI oferuje dodatkowe funkcje zwiększające produktywność.






